Default My Plane With 9 Lives

I figured id share this with you guys. I have an AM Models 50cc Yak 54. Ive had it for awhile and yesterday afternoon i realized the plane has its own guardian angel with a prop.

Near death situation #1:
The yak was sitting in the garage on the floor. Out of the way of everything i thought. One evening i was moving stuff around and an extension ladder fell. It landed inches to the left of the tail of the plane. I thought "man that was lucky".

Kidnapped; Situation #2
A lot of you read the thread about my trailer being stolen. Well if you kept up with that thread, you read that i recovered most of my stolen equipment. The Yak was on the 2nd level of the trailer, not strapped down or anything. The only damage it sustained was a broken tailwheel. It rode about 100 miles bouncing all around that trailer with virtually no damage. I still dont understand how that happened.

YESTERDAY; Fail Safe Situation #3;
This really got me thinking. I went to the field yesterday after work to do a little flying. Well after getting the plane together and did my range check (showed to be fine) i got it up in the air. I flew about 10 minutes.
When i decided to land, i brought it in, no problems other than a crosswind that had me use a bit more runway than usual. I landed the plane, wheels touched and i attempted to make a turn with the rudder to taxi back. Nothing. The plane was in fail safe mode. I looked down at the transmitter and it was OFF ! One of the cells in my battery pack died on me. If i had made another lap and put off that landing, Yak would be toast.

I just thought id share that with you guys. Im sure you have some stories as well. I still cant belive how close that plane was to a pile of wood.
